The SPECTROBLUE is an inductively coupled plasma optical emission spectrometer (ICP-OES) that sets new benchmarks among compact, mid-range spectrometers for simplified operation, low maintenance and affordability. With a 750 mm focal length Paschen-Runge optical system and 15 linear CCD array detectors it provides unmatched optical resolution and sensitivity. The unique full-transparency UV-PLUS approach eliminates consumable purge gases and ensures excellent long-term stability. 
 
A field-proven, robust generator design packs an ample power reserve that can handle the most extreme plasma loads. The heat from the generator’s high-power ceramic tube is eliminated through the use of innovative air-cooled technology that alleviates the need for an expensive external water-based cooling system. 
 
Along with these features, the SPECTROBLUE ICP-OES system comes equipped with SPECTRO’s proprietary SMART ANALYZER VISION software. With its highly adaptable interface, the software makes it easy for users of all experience levels to take full advantage of the instrument’s simplified operation and unique analytical capabilities.

General Specifications
Depth 30.7 in
Height42.4 in
ICP Detection MethodOptical Emission
Width 51.4 in
Power Requirements 230 VAC ± 5%, 50/60 Hz
Peak Power4.5 kVA
Weight419 lbs
Wavelength Range165 to 770 nm
